0 引言 医用电子直线加速器是生物医学上一种用来对肿瘤进行放射治疗的粒子加速装置,利用微波电磁场将电子沿直线轨道加速,利用电离辐射来治疗肿瘤,对于鼻咽癌、扁桃体癌、喉癌以及前列腺癌等疗效较好,且对一些晚期肿瘤患者也可以进行姑息性治疗以达到止痛、止血、消炎等目的,从而减轻患者的痛苦,改善患者的生存质量,是目前最主要的放射治疗设备之一[1].按所采用的加速电磁场形态类型分类,我院所购医科达Axesse医用直线加速器属于高能行波直线加速器,其基本结构包括加速管、微波源、电子枪、真空系统、束流输出系统、水冷系统、治疗床系统、计算机控制系统等.
Objective To explore the application mode and the development direction of Internet + in the medical field.Methods The application and development direction of the existing Internet technologies were explored,including smart wearable devices,telemedicine,M-health,cloud + big data and etc.Results The application of Internet + could contribute to improving health management,treatment mode and patient's experience,and save patient's cost.Conclusion The Internet+ medicine,showing broad prospect,will lead the reform and development of medicine.
Objective To discuss the difficulties and effective methods in cost performance analysis of single unit of medical equipment so as to promote appropriate use of medical equipment and strengthen the decision-making, efficient management and competitiveness of the hospital. Methods Based upon the connotation of cost performance analysis of single unit of medical equipment and focused on the acquisition of objective cost and performance data, the latest data acquisition means and data processing methods were analyzed, studied, sorted and put into practice, in combination of work experience. Conclusion There were still many limitations in cost performance analysis of single unit of medical equipment, the equipment, financial and information teams in hospitals of each level need to cooperate with each other, try to create conditions and work hard to establish a complete performance evaluation system for large equipment.
